Daphne du Maurier was one of the 20th centurys most popular writers. Extraordinarily prolific, she produced a string of bestsellers, many of which were adapted as award-winning films. From romance and adventure yarns to psychological thrillers and supernatural tales, the breadth and imaginative variety of her storytelling continues to thrill us today.
This bumper collection features her most famous works and some lesser-known gems, beginning with full-cast adaptations of seven of her much-loved novels Jamaica Inn, Rebecca, Frenchmans Creek, The Kings General, My Cousin Rachel, The Scapegoat and The House on the Strand. With settings ranging from the 19th century to the English Civil War and the Black Death of 1349, these thrilling tales take us from the wilds of Cornwall to Monte Carlo, Italy and northwestern France. Among the star casts are Susannah Corbett, Christopher Cazenove, Lorna Heilbron, Cathryn Harrison, Adam Godley, Hugh Burden and Ian Richardson.
Next up are two of her acclaimed plays, The Years Between, set in the 1940s and telling the story of a woman whose MP husband is reported killed in action, and September Tide, a bittersweet love story centred around a mother, her newly-married daughter and her artist son-in-law. Diana Quick, Roger Allam, Paula Wilcox, Jonathan Firth and Alice Hart star in these twisty, subversive dramas.
We conclude with a selection of Daphne du Mauriers short fiction. Dramatised by Melissa Murray, The Birds stars Neil Dudgeon and Nicola Walker. It is followed by The Blue Lenses and The Little Photographer, starring Bethany Muir and Lucy Boynton respectively; and The Apple Tree, starring Charles Gray. Also included are full-cast adaptations of Panic (starring Dinsdale Landen and Maureen OBrien), The Chamois (starring Christopher Cazenove and Anna Cropper), The Alibi (starring Tony Britton and Sarah Badel), Ganymede (starring John Le Mesurier and Anthony Daniels) and Dont Look Now (starring Jamie Parker and Aisling Loftus).
